@charset 'utf-8';nav[role=category] ul{display:inline-block;zoom:1}nav[role=category] ul:after,nav[role=category] ul:before{display:table;content:''}nav[role=category] ul:after{clear:both}nav[role=category] ul:before{font-size:12px;font-weight:700;display:block;content:'お店から、商品を調べる';letter-spacing:0;color:grey}nav[role=category] ul:first-child:before{width:100%;border-bottom:#e5e5e5 1px solid}nav[role=category] ul+ul{margin-top:8px}nav[role=category] ul+ul:before{width:960px;content:'商品から、お店を調べる'}nav[role=category] ul+ul li{font-size:12px;border-top:#e5e5e5 1px solid}nav[role=category] ul li{float:left}nav[role=category] ul li+li{margin-left:17px}nav[role=category] ul li.current a{cursor:default;pointer-events:none;color:grey}nav[role=category] ul li a{font-size:13px;font-weight:700;letter-spacing:0}nav[role=category] ul li a small{font-size:11px;display:inline-block;margin:0 -.5em}#contents{width:960px;margin:0 auto;padding:48px 0 150px}#contents header{position:relative;text-align:left;border-bottom:none}#contents header h2{margin-bottom:18px}#contents header p{font-size:12px;line-height:1.5}#contents header p.loading{padding-bottom:35px;background:url(/store/techo/2021/images/loading3.gif) no-repeat bottom left;-webkit-background-size:32px 32px;-moz-background-size:32px 32px;background-size:32px 32px}#contents header p+p{display:none}#contents header p+p span{display:block}#contents header p+p span:not(:empty):before{content:'＊この一覧表は、'}#contents header p+p span:not(:empty):after{content:'現在のものです。'}#contents header>a{position:absolute!important;top:6px;right:0}#contents header+ul{display:-webkit-box;display:-moz-box;display:-webkit-flex;display:-ms-flexbox;display:box;display:flex;margin:46px 0 60px;padding-top:4px;background:#f6f6f7;-webkit-box-lines:multiple;-moz-box-lines:multiple;-o-box-lines:multiple;-webkit-flex-wrap:wrap;-ms-flex-wrap:wrap;flex-wrap:wrap}#contents header+ul li{width:60px;padding-bottom:2px;text-align:center}#contents header+ul li a{font-size:13px;color:#1c3a83}#contents header+footer{display:none}#contents footer{padding-top:76px}#contents footer a{margin-left:auto}#contents section h3{font-size:16px;font-weight:700;margin-top:16px;padding:19px 0 9px}#contents section table{width:960px}#contents section table tr td,#contents section table tr th{font-size:14px;padding:11px 8px 11px 8px;text-align:left;border-right:#d2d1d6 1px solid;border-left:#d2d1d6 1px solid}#contents section table tr:nth-child(odd) td,#contents section table tr:nth-child(odd) th{background:#f6f6f7}#contents section table tr th{font-weight:700;width:200px}#contents section table tr td *{font-weight:700;display:inline-block;margin-right:24px}#contents section table tr a[href]{color:#1c3a83}#contents a.btn-secondary{position:relative;width:200px;height:50px;padding-left:32px}#contents a.btn-secondary:before{font-size:24px;position:absolute;top:50%;left:4px;-webkit-transform:translate(0,-50%);-moz-transform:translate(0,-50%);-ms-transform:translate(0,-50%);-o-transform:translate(0,-50%);transform:translate(0,-50%);color:#ffd300}